Deriving Relationship Between Semantic Models - An Approach for cCSP

Published 17 Feb 2010 in cs.LO and cs.SE | (1002.3330v2)

Abstract: Formal semantics offers a complete and rigorous definition of a language. It is important to define different semantic models for a language and different models serve different purposes. Building equivalence between different semantic models of a language strengthen its formal foundation. This paper shows the derivation of denotational semantics from operational semantics of the language cCSP. The aim is to show the correspondence between operational and trace semantics. We extract traces from operational rules and use induction over traces to show the correspondence between the two semantics of cCSP.
